We all cry for water when we are thirsty. But do you know, in very hot, dry weather, plants also make very low sounds as if they are crying for help?
You see, in a plant's stem there are several hundred "water pipes" that bring water from soil all the way up to the leaves. When the ground turns dry, it becomes harder and harder for plants to do this.
In very hot days, plants have to get any water that they can get.
Scientists Robot Winter has found out that when plants can get no water, their "water pipes" snap(发出声音). When that happens, the whole plant vibrates(颤动) a little.
Robot knows that healthy, well-watered plants are quiet. He also knows that dry plants are many insects' favorites and they often attack(袭击) them. How do the insects know which are healthy plants and which are not? Robot thinks that the insects may hear the plants "crying" and they may come to kill them.

A woman repeated a bit of gossip(流言) about a neighbour. Within a few days the whole neighbourhood knew the story. The neighbour was deeply hurt. Later the woman responsible(负责) for spreading the gossip learned that it was completely untrue. She was very sorry and went to a wise old man to find out what she could do to repair the harm.
“Go to the marketplace,” he said, “and buy a chicken, and have it killed, then on your way home, pluck(拔) its feathers and drop them one by one along the road.” Although surprised by this advice, the woman did what she was told.
The next day the wise man said, “Now, go and collect all those feathers you dropped yesterday and bring them back to me.”
The woman followed the same road, but she was so discouraged when she found the wind had blown all the feathers away. After searching for hours, she returned with only three in her hand.
“You see,” said the old man, “it's easy to drop them, but it's impossible to get them back. So it is with gossip. It doesn't take much to spread a gossip, but once you do, you can never completely undo the wrong.”

A Susan Boyle was an ordinary (普通的)middle-aged British woman. She lived in a house with her cat in a small town. She didn’t have much education. But she had a very good voice. As a kid, she sang in church choirs and school plays. For a living, she sang at local bars.
On April 10, 2009, she appeared on the reality show(真人秀) Britain’s Got Talent. She was fat. Her hair was untidy and her clothes seemed old. The audience (观众) laughed at her. But then she opened her mouth. A beautiful voice was singing I Dreamed a Dream. Everyone was amazed(震惊的). At the end of her song, the audience jumped to their feet and clapped their hands excitedly.
Almost overnight, Susan became a household name. She won fans and millions of admirers(仰慕者). Her online videos have drawn over 85.2 million hits(点击). Susan’s fans admire her courage(勇气) and her voice. Her story tells us the truth of an old saying “Never judge a book by its cover.” Susan may look ordinary, but she can certainly sing. Her love for music has kept her going.
